Product Definition:


An acrylic based elastomer is a synthetic rubber that is made from polymerizing monomers of acrylic acid. These elastomers are important because they have good resistance to weathering, ozone and UV radiation. They also have good electrical properties and can be used in applications where low smoke and flame propagation are important.

Regional Analysis:


Asia Pacific dominated the global market in 2017 and is expected to continue its dominance over the forecast period. The region is home to several emerging economies, including China, India, Indonesia and Malaysia. These countries are witnessing strong economic growth owing to increasing industrial activities as well as rapid development of infrastructure facilities in order to meet growing demand from a rapidly expanding population.


The automotive industry forms an important part of the regional economy with major manufacturers shifting their production bases in these countries due to favorable government policies promoting investments along with low operational costs associated with manufacturing vehicles within Asia Pacific region.
